> PersistenceManager API change breaks backward compatibility
> -----------------------------------------------------------
>
> Key: JCR-1556
> URL: https://issues.apache.org/jira/browse/JCR-1556
> Project: Jackrabbit
> Issue Type: Bug
> Components: jackrabbit-core
> Affects Versions: core 1.4.3
> Reporter: Tobias Bocanegra
> Assignee: Jukka Zitting
> Fix For: core 1.4.4
>
>
> Persistence Manager API change introduced in JCR-1428 breaks backward
> compatibility. although this is not a public visible API it renders 3rd party
> PMs invalid that do not extend from AbstractPersistenceManager.
> at least for the 1.4.3 patch release, we should not do this.
> suggest to revert the API change for the next 1.4.4 release, but leave the
> method on the abstract pm, and introduce it only for 1.5.
